What they do
FOUNDED IN 1997, PRO BONO PARTNERSHIP PROVIDES BUSINESS and TRANSACTIONAL LEGAL SERVICES to NONPROFIT ORGANIZATIONS THAT SERVE THE POOR and DISADVANTAGED and IMPROVE THE QUALITY of LIFE IN NEIGHBORHOODS IN NEW YORK, NEW JERSEY and CONNECTICUT. OUR IN-HOUSE LEGAL STAFF RECRUITS and SUPPORTS ATTORNEYS FROM MAJOR CORPORATIONS and LAW FIRMS WHO DONATE THEIR TIME to ADVISE OUR CLIENTS ON BUSINESS LEGAL MATTERS, HELPING THEM to INCREASE THEIR EFFECTIVENESS and ENHANCE THEIR ABILITY to PROVIDE SERVICES. EACH YEAR, ON AVERAGE, THE PARTNERSHIP RECRUITS OVER 2,000 VOLUNTEER ATTORNEYS to ASSIST 1,000 NONPROFIT ORGANIZATIONS WITH 2,200 LEGAL MATTERS. ADDITIONALLY, STAFF ATTORNEYS RESPOND to 1,300 LEGAL HELPLINE INQUIRES FROM NON-PROFITS and ATTORNEYS.
